Job Description
As a leader in the Mujin R&D team, you will focus on the algorithmic design, development, and deployment of computer vision applications for high-speed recognition and the world’s first 3D vision system for factory automation and logistics solutions. You'll also be responsible to guide and mentor experienced and junior developers in achieving our software development goals.
Responsibilities
- Solve cutting-edge scientific and technical challenges related to recognition and pose estimation of a very wide variety of objects in challenging scenarios
- Analyze and evaluate state-of-the-art algorithms related to detection and pose estimation, from academic and industrial research, and implement and enhance them in a production environment
- Design, develop and evaluate the performance of highly scalable and accurate real-time computer vision applications, in Python and C/C++
- Perform the detailed test, carry out performance analysis on algorithms, and use continuous integration tools to finely enhance the rapidly deployed algorithms
- Organize tasks and provide mentoring and coaching to junior developers in the team

Company Info.
Mujin Corp
Mujin offers the complete robotic solution. Our core technology is the Mujin Controller, which manages any robotic application by controlling the movement of any robot arm via artificial intelligence and autonomous motion planning. This allows our end users to define the application and choose the best robot arm for the job.
